Poetry. Co-winner of the competition for the 2014 Outriders Poetry Program selection, this work is Schepers' first published book of poetry. He describes it as a series of prose poems, elegies in name, that interrogates scientific and medical jargon. Loosely following the hospitalization of a dying patient, the book tracks the bombardment of this specialized language keeping the patient, rather than the disease, at bay.Schepers finds the dying in a mesh of technologies, administrative structures, and small and large betrayals of the body. His elegies are for these things that stand around a single, blazing fact. They are unsparing. This is moving.--Joe Hall
A BUNDLE OF CAREFUL COMPROMISES is both hilarious and heartbreaking. it took my breath away.--kathryn l. pringle;
In this cancer journal of fifty- one wit-strewn elegies to everything from bedpans to bed sores, abstraction comes to the aid of the entrapped body through the doors of mathematics, medical terminology and odd alignments of facts. The book's mordant, searching struggle against nullity is indeed a collection of 'careful compromises' between the body and its attackers, with the loser somehow prevailing through the amazements of language.--Ann Goldsmith
Mark Greenwood, BDS, MB ChB, MDS, PhD, FDSRCS, FRCS (England and Edinburgh), FRCS (OMFS), FHEA, is Consultant in Oral and Maxillofacial Surgery; Clinical Head of Oral and Maxillofacial Sciences and Honorary Clinical Professor of Medical Education in Dentistry at Newcastle upon Tyne NHS Hospitals Foundation Trust and Newcastle University, UK. From 2013 to 2015 he was Co-Clinical Director for the Dental Directorate in Newcastle. His main interests are the academic aspects of oral and maxillofacial surgery and the interface between medicine and dentistry. Prof. Greenwood has a special interest in undergraduate medical education in Dentistry, with a focus on teaching of core principles and development of clinical observational skills. He has authored a number of books including former editions of A Clinical Guide to General Medicine and Surgery for Dental Practitioners (BDJ Books).
